A Graduate Certificate in Precision Engineering for the Automotive Industry provides specialized training in advanced manufacturing techniques crucial for the automotive sector. This program focuses on enhancing skills in areas like metrology, quality control, and automation, directly impacting the precision and efficiency of automotive production.
Learning outcomes typically include mastering advanced precision measurement methods, developing expertise in CAD/CAM software and CNC machining, and understanding statistical process control (SPC) for superior quality management. Graduates gain proficiency in implementing lean manufacturing principles and optimizing production processes for enhanced automotive component manufacturing.
The duration of a Graduate Certificate in Precision Engineering for the Automotive Industry is usually designed to be completed within a year, offering a focused and intensive learning experience. This accelerated timeframe allows professionals to quickly upskill and apply their new knowledge in their current roles or transition to new opportunities within the dynamic automotive engineering field.
